Project Description

In this project we will investigate bulk materials exhibiting spin-orbit-coupling-derived non-trivial topological properties either in momentum space or in real space. In particular we will focus on magnetic systems exhibiting multi-q spin structures and on Weyl semimetals. Experimentally, we will employ de Haas-van Alphen measurements for Fermi surface determination and resistivity and thermoelectric properties measurements complemented by thermal transport and magnetic anisotropy experiments.
